Excel表格网

WinForm串口编程指南:从入门到实战

132 2024-11-09 21:15 admin   手机版

WinForm串口编程简介

WinForm串口编程是利用C#编程语言和Windows Form(WinForm)框架进行串口通讯的技术。串口通讯在电子设备控制、数据采集等领域有着广泛的应用。本指南将从基础知识介绍到实际应用,带领读者深入了解WinForm串口编程。

准备工作

在开始WinForm串口编程之前,需要确保具备以下准备工作:

  • C#基础:了解基本的C#编程语法和面向对象编程思想。
  • Visual Studio安装:安装并配置好Visual Studio集成开发环境。
  • 串口设备:准备一台可用的串口设备,如Arduino或其他开发板。

基础知识

在WinForm串口编程中,需要了解以下基础知识:

  • 串口概念:理解串口通讯的基本原理和常用参数,如波特率、数据位、校验位和停止位。
  • 串口类:掌握C#中用于串口编程的SerialPort类,包括如何打开、关闭串口,发送和接收数据等操作。

实战演练

通过一个简单的实战演练,加深对WinForm串口编程的理解:

  1. 创建WinForm应用:在Visual Studio中创建一个新的WinForm应用程序。
  2. 添加控件:在窗体中添加按钮、文本框等控件,用于串口操作和数据显示。
  3. 编写代码:编写C#代码,实现串口的打开、关闭,数据的发送和接收等功能。
  4. 调试运行:连接串口设备,并通过调试运行程序,检查串口通讯是否正常。

进阶应用

除了基础的串口通讯,WinForm串口编程还可以应用于更多场景,例如:

  • 数据采集:通过串口与传感器、仪器等设备通讯,实现数据的采集和分析。
  • 设备控制:利用串口发送指令控制外部设备,实现远程控制或自动化操作。

通过本指南的学习,相信读者能够掌握WinForm串口编程的基础知识和技巧,实现自己的串口通讯应用。谢谢您的阅读,希望本文对您的学习有所帮助!

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
用户名: 验证码:点击我更换图片